Both sales are wrong here. Lots more involved in sale #1: https://backpack.tf/profiles/76561198170859525#!/compare/1514851200/1514937600
You have to check both sides of the trade. The keys in the compare you showed may not match, but they are a clear clue that more may have been involved, and looking at the other side immediately confirms this anyway.
Your second sale was not on SCM, it's a transfer between alts. The compare you included shows the formerly non-tradable hat leaving the first inventory, but it was sold again from the second inventory within a day, so even if you couldn't have know what was going on there, you should still have known that it can't have been sold on SCM. If they bought it from SCM initially, which is possible since it was formerly non-tradable but can't be said for sure, that purchase wouldn't have occurred on the 2nd anyway, since it was in their inventory already in late December.
